A case of ectopic opening of common bile duct in duodenal bulb

Ectopic opening of common bile duct (CBD) in duodenal bulb is very rare, and it can be missed at endoscopy because of small size of the orifice that lacks typical feature of major duodenal papilla and duodenal deformity that makes endoscopic approach difficult. However, it should not be overlookedbecause of critical complications such as recurrent duodenal ulcer or cholangitis. Here we report one case of ectopic opening of CBD in duodenal bulb which was managed with endoscopic retrograde biliary drainage (ERBD) through endoscopic retrograde cholangiopancreatography (ERCP). The patient visited us for fever and abdominal pain. There were some significant findings in studies, which included stricture of duodenal bulb with ulcer and one loose slit-like opening in duodenoscopy, in addition to the tapered distal CBD with dilated proximal part in abdominal CT and ERCP. He treated with two times of ERBD insertion which improved duodenal ulcer and cholangitis, and discharged without any biliary related symptom. The common feature of ectopic opening of CBD isknown to be the absence of normal sphincteric structure. Since it allows free movement of bile and duodenal contents between CBD and duodenal bulb without sphincteric control, this disease frequently accompanies recurrent duodenal ulcer and cholangitis that can cause irreversible deformity. Another is the tapered distal CBD (so-called “hook shaped CBD” in several reports) with dilated proximal part in imaging studies. This is assumed to contribute to bile stasis that promotes bacterial growth or lithogeniccharacteristics of bile, which can lead to biliary disease. These complications can be managed with conservative way, but sometimes need surgical procedure, then, these situations need further accurate diagnosis because of risk for accidental biliary tract injury during surgery due to abnormal location of bile duct orifice. In conclusion, if we encounter recurrent duodenal ulcer or cholangitis in the field, we have to consider the possibility of ectopic opening of CBD.

Objective: This study was conducted to evaluate changes in nutritional value and in situ dry matter (DM) degradability of oak and pine wood before and after steam-digestion process (60 min/160℃/6 atm) and feeding effect of the oak roughage on performance and behavior of Hanwoo steers. Methods: Chemical composition and tannin concentration were analyzed for oak and pine trees before and after the pretreatment. In situ DM and effective degradability of these samples were assessed using a nylon bag method. In vivo trial was performed to estimate animal performance and behavior, using steers fed total mixed ration (TMR) diets containing 0% (control), 25% (OR-25), and 50% (OR-50) of the oak roughage. Eighteen steers were allocated into nine pens (2 steers/pen, 3 pens/treatment) for 52 days according to body weight (BW) and age. Results: By the steam-digestion treatment, the neutral detergent-insoluble fiber was decreased from 86.5% to 71.5% for oak and from 92.4% to 80.5% for pine, thereby increasing non-fiber carbohydrate. In situ DM degradability of treated oak reached 38% at 72 h, whereas that of untreated oak was only 11.9%. The 0 h degradability of the treated pine increased from 5.9% to 12.1%, but the degradability was unchanged thereafter. Animal performance including BW, average daily gain, DM intake, and feed conversion ratio was not different among control and oak treatments. No differences were detected in animal behavior such as lying, standing, rumination, drinking, and eating, except walking. Walking was higher in control than oak treatments with numerically higher eating and lower lying times, probably due to bulkier characteristics of rice straw in the diet. Conclusion: This study demonstrates that the oak roughage can be substituted for 50% of total forage or 100% of rice straw in TMR diets at early fattening stage of Hanwoo steers.

Objective: To evaluate whether administration of intravenous immunoglobulin G (IVIG) combined with low dose aspirin in women with unexplained recurrent pregnancy loss has clinical efficacy. Methods: We retrospectively analyzed the medical records of 113 patients diagnosed with unexplained recurrent pregnancy loss and treated with IVIG and low-dose aspirin between January 1998 and March 2020. We evaluated the characteristics and live birth rate of patients, and compared the pregnancy outcomes in natural pregnancies and pregnancies assisted reproductive technologies (ART). In addition, patients who checked percentage of natural killer (NK) cells were analyzed. Results: In the study population, the rate of total live birth was 79% (89/113), and there was no significant difference in the rate of live birth between natural pregnancy (81%) and ART (74%, P = .46). Most of the patients delivered at term (90%, n = 80); nine patients delivered preterm, seven of whom were ART cases. None of the newborns had an identifiable congenital anomaly. A total of 25 patients were checked percentage of NK cells, with an average of 13.76 ± 6.9 % (range, 1.0 - 28.4%). The relationship between the increase in percentage of NK cells and the miscarriage was not significant (Odds ratio, 0.81; 95% confidence interval, 0.61-1.06; P = .13). Conclusion: IVIG combined with low-dose aspirin showed good outcomes in both natural pregnancies and those assisted by ART, and was safe for treating unexplained recurrent pregnancy loss. Moreover, the treatment was effective regardless of the percentage of NK cells.

Objective: We developed a Motor-Assisted Rowing Machine (MARM) for Spinal Cord Injury (SCI), by modification of the Concept II rowing machine, so that the seats could be operated automatically in a backward and forward direction by a motor. Design: Case report. Methods: Motor rowing consisted of a chair with inclination control, a motor system, control button, monitor, program, leg supporter, safety belt, and seat. The patients were 2 men rowing athletes with SCI, classified as American Spinal Injury Association class B, participated in the study. Level of thoracic injury ranged from T8 to T10. The subjects rowed at a self-selected stroke rate with 50 watts. Two different rowing methods (static rowing without movementof the seat, dynamic rowing using MARM) were assigned to each participant during 10 minutes; 34 reflective markers were attached to their full bodies. Kinematic data were collected using the Vicon motion analysis system. Based on the full body model provided as a default by the equipment. In the rowing exercise, the rowing motions were divided into Drive Phase and Recovery Phase. Results: The two rowing methods differ in handle range, seat range, handle and seat ratio, handle velocity, and seat velocity during static and dynamic rowing. The rowing exercise using a rowing machine developed MARM increased tendency to the range of motion in the dynamic method compared to the static method. Conclusions: The newly developed MARM could be a useful whole body exercise for people with SCI.

Objective: This study aimed to investigate the reliability and validity of a personal computer-based muscle viewer (PC-BMW) compared with that of a portable ultrasound (P-US) for measuring upper trapezius (UT) and transversus abdominis (TrA) muscle thickness at rest and during contraction. Design: Observational inter-rater reliability study. Methods: Fifty-five healthy participants (25 men, 30 women) participated in this study. PC-BMW and P-US were randomly measured at the UT and TrA muscles. Two examiners randomly obtained the images of all participants in 3 test sessions lasting 2 days. Intra-class correlation coefficients (ICCs), standard error of measurement, contraction ratio, and correlation were used to estimate reliability and validity. Pearson`s correlation coefficients were used to analyze the relationship between muscle thickness measures taken from PC-BMW and P-US. Results: The intra-rater reliability ICCs of UT and TrA muscle thickness for the PC-BMW were >0.995, indicating excellent reliability. Inter-rater reliability ICCs for the PC-BMW ranged from 0.963 to 0.987. The P-US also exhibited high reliability. A high correlation was found between the measurements of the two muscles in PC-BMW and P-US (p<0.01). Conclusions: PC-BMW provides clear and excellent images, is pocket-sized and less expensive than a conventional ultrasound imaging system. PC-BMW can be utilized variously and has the advantage of rehabilitative ultrasound imaging. More research is needed to evaluate the utility of PC-BMW for rehabilitation.
Heshouwu (Polygonum multiflorum Thunb.) Extract Attenuates Bone Loss in Diabetic Mice

This study investigated the effects and mechanism of Heshouwu (Polygonum multiflorum Thunb.) water extract (HSW) on diabetes-related bone loss in mice. HSW was orally administered (300 ㎎/㎏ body weight) to high-fat diet and streptozotocin-induced diabetic mice for 10 weeks. HSW significantly alleviated mouse body weight loss and hyperglycemia compared with the control group, and elevated serum levels of insulin, osteocalcin, and bone-alkaline phosphatase. HSW supplementation also significantly increased the bone volume/tissue volume ratio and trabecular thickness and number, and decreased the bone surface/bone volume ratio and trabecular structure model index in the femur and tibia. Moreover, HSW significantly increased femoral bone mineral density. In addition, HSW down-regulated osteoclastogenic genes, such as nuclear factor of activated T-cells, cytoplasmic 1 and tartrate-resistant acid phosphatase 5 (TRAP), in both the femur and tibia tissue, and reduced serum TRAP level compare to those of control mice. These results indicate that HSW might relieve diabetes-related bone disorders through regulating osteoclast-related genes, suggesting HSW may be used as a preventive agent for diabetes-induced bone loss.

Regulation of proper gene expression is important for cellular and organismal survival, main- tenance, and growth. Abnormal gene expression, even for a single critical gene, can thwart cellular integrity and normal physiology to cause diseases, aging, and death. Therefore, gene expression profiling serves as a powerful tool to understand the pathology of diseases and to cure them. In this study, the difference in gene expression in Flammulina velutipes was compared between the wild type (WT) mushroom and the mutant one with clogging phe- nomenon. Differentially expressed transcripts were screened to identify the candidate genes responsible for the mutant phenotype using the DNA microarray analysis. A total of 88 genes including 60 upregulated and 28 downregulated genes were validated using the real- time quantitative PCR analysis. In addition, proteomic differences between the WT and mutant mushroom were analyzed using two–dimensional gel electrophoresis and matrix- assisted laser desorption/ionization-time of flight (MALDI-TOF). Interestingly, the genes iden- tified by these genomic and proteomic analyses were involved in stress response, transla- tion, and energy/sugar metabolism, including HSP70, elongation factor 2, and pyruvate kinase. Together, our data suggest that the aberrant expression of these genes attributes to the mutant clogging phenotype. We propose that these genes can be targeted to foster normal growth in F. velutipes.
